The John Deere 67 loader mounted on my 750 John Deere tractor LEAKS hydraulic oil at the controls.
New loaders use a joystick control. I believe John
DEERE changed to a joystick on newer loaders to prevent oil leaks by the controls. Can I install a new joystick control unit in place of the present controls on the 67 John Deere loader? Will it be compatible?

Joystick controls only relocates the oil leak if one appears as they utilize basically the same type valve on both types. It's possible that your tractor oil leak could be cured with a seal and yes you can install a JS valve on your tractor.
